The 12th Annual Pennsylvania Chunk Gun Championship is coming up on Saturday, July 9, 2011.  This great annual event is hosted by Don Singer and a team of helpers at The Mehdia Game Farm near East Waterford, PA.

Included for your $30.00 registration is the thrill / frustration of getting to shoot in the 10 one shot matches that comprise the PA Championship, AND then  enjoy a wonderful pig roast with all the trimmings and refreshments provided by Don and his wife.  It is all GREAT FUN!

Do not miss this event.  The light is always changing, shooting is competitive. 

Prior event winners areL Lowell Gard, Karl Klose, Bill Burtt, John Getz, Randy Sherman, Don Singer ?, Bob Hoyt, Jack Patterson, Bob Hoyt, Art DeCamp, Art DeCamp.

He did not point out that this is an ol tyme log match at 60 yds, string measure, closest to the X and hope for a spyder. 10 one shot relays,,.
